Text and Data Mining

No

Systematic downloading or harvesting articles, citations, metadata (e.g. using citation managers such as EndNote or Zotero) is strictly prohibited. (You must contact us here. Permission is required or a Text and Data Mining Package should be purchased.)

Notes
Patents:

Section 3.1.6.: Licensee may "provide print or electronic copies of the Licensed Materials to state, national or international regulatory authorities for the purposes of, or in anticipation of, regulatory approval or patent or trademark applications or other legal or regulatory purposes in respect of Licensee's products or
services;" ( for product, marketing, or professional information purposes, print versions alone may be submitted)
